[영문]Backgrounds: Cytokines are thought to play an important role in bone remodeling during tooth movement. The aim of this study was to investigate the effect of systemic administration of doxycycline and corticotomy on expression of Interleukin-1Β(IL-1Β) during orthodontic tooth movement.Methods: Real time reverse transcription polymerase chain reaction was performed to measure messenger RNA (mRNA) expression of IL-1Β at day 7 and 14 following application of orthodontic force to the maxillary first molar in 36 nine-week-old male Wistar rats. Doxycycline was administrated throughout the study in 9 animals (doxycycline + appliance group:DA) while other 9 animals served as treatment controls (no doxycycline + appliance group:NDA). In 9 of these animals corticotomy was performed after insertion of orthodontic appliances (corticotomy + appliance group:CA) while the remaining 9 animals received only the orthodontic appliance (appliance group:A). The animals were euthanized day 7 and 14 after appliance insertion and gingival tissue samples were obtained for analysis.Results: A similar expression of IL-1Β was shown at day 7 following application of force in both DA and NDA groups. IL-1Β; expression at day 14 was significantly decreased compared to that at day 7 for both DA and NDA groups. The increased expression of IL-1b was detected on CA group seven days after the application of force and these differences were statistically significant between these CA and A groups fourteen days after experiment.Conclusion: The results suggest that expression of IL-1Β during orthodontic tooth movement were not affected by administration of doxycycline, but the levels of cytokine both day 7 and day 14 were increased in corticotomy groups. It may support the hypothesis that osteoclast recruitment stimulated by orthodontic force was not influenced by doxycycline, but regional acceleratory phenomenon after performance of corticotomy increases bone remodeling during orthodontic tooth movement.
